Q2 Planning Note — Annual Billing

Branch managers: Skerritt & Vale moves all Harborline subscriptions to annual billing effective next quarter. Monthly plans close to new signups on the 1st. Existing customers migrate at renewal; no mid-term forced switches. Talking points and discount matrix ship Friday. Flag at-risk accounts to regional leads by the 20th. Expect short-term cash timing shifts; Finance has modeled it. Questions go through your regional lead. The confidential business-plan note follows below.

board note of kadug-tawig: Only 5 of the 100 pilot accounts renewed Oliath, so a churn review is set for April 15.

Runbook: zero-downtime schema migrations (Meridian DB). Expand-migrate-contract only. Ship additive columns first, backfill via Driftworker, flip reads, then drop. Never rename in place. If the migration coordinator account gets locked mid-run, use account recovery before the contract phase or replicas drift. Recovery requires the on-call passphrase, rotated weekly by the Fenley team. Current passphrase is below.

recovery phrase for fajeg-kawep: druix-gorius-briax-ulaeth-fraox-lammir-pelox-jormir-pelwyn-julir

Ticket: Expired credentials blocking Fernwheel transcode jobs

The worker pool on the Fernwheel transcoding farm started failing auth checks at 03:10; the shared service credential expired and every encode job since has been requeued. The attached patch swaps the hardcoded token for a config lookup and adds an expiry warning at startup. Please verify the fallback path. For local testing against the staging farm, use this key.

API key for yagag-fawif: zpat4_Gful

## Service Accounts for Compaction Hooks

Hey plugin folks — if your plugin reacts to compaction events on the Pufferline queue, you'll need a service account rather than a personal token. Compaction runs can fire at odd hours, and personal tokens expire mid-sweep, which is how we ended up with half-compacted segments last spring. Service accounts get read-only access to segment metadata and nothing else. For sandbox testing, use the shared sandbox key below.

API key for bageg-kajef: vxb2-ss